Whonix Anonymous Operating System Version 8 Released!

[html]

Whonix is an operating system focused on anonymity, privacy and

security. It’s based on the Tor anonymity network, Debian GNU/Linux and

security by isolation. DNS leaks are impossible, and not even malware

with root privileges can find out the user’s real IP.

Whonix consists of two parts: One solely runs Tor and acts as a gateway,

which we call Whonix-Gateway. The other, which we call

Whonix-Workstation, is on a completely isolated network. Only

connections through Tor are possible.

Users of Whonix 7 and below

There is no upgrade path from Whonix 7 to Whonix 8, sorry. You

have to manually download new Whonix images.

If you want to upgrade existing Whonix version using Whonix’s APT repository

Sorry, upgrading from existing Whonix version (0.5.6, 7, etc.) to Whonix

8 is not be possible.

Updating from the previous testers-only version 7.7.8.6 or 7.7.9.8

should be possible when you have Whonix’s (stable) APT repository

enabled. See:

https://www.whonix.org/wiki/Whonix-APT-Repository

(Whonix 7.7.9.8 is the same version as Whonix 8, just a different

version number.)
